What are the responsibilities and job description for the Middle School Classroom/K-8 PE Teacher position at Educational Service District 112?
General Responsibilities
This position entails two primary roles within the Skamania School District for the remainder of the 2024-25 school year. Firstly, as a half-time Middle School Teacher, the role involves providing full-time classroom teaching in a middle school (7-8) English Language Arts and Social Studies classroom, focusing on establishing a safe and positive learning environment while delivering rigorous and engaging instruction. Secondly, as the half time PE teacher, responsibilities include planning and delivering a comprehensive physical education curriculum to students in grades TK-8. The PE teacher will create a positive and inclusive learning environment that promotes physical fitness, motor skill development, teamwork, and sportsmanship. They will assess student progress, provide feedback, and collaborate with colleagues to integrate physical education into the overall school curriculum.
Salary: $52,251-$98,484
Job Type: 1.0 FTE
Minimum Qualifications:
- BA/BS or higher degree with a preferred major in one of the following areas: Elementary Education, Physical Education, Curriculum, English Language Arts, or Social Studies.
- Hold or be eligible to hold a Washington State Teaching License, Emergency Substitute, or Conditional Teaching license.
